Do you want the teens you work with to:
-Maintain healthy, supportive relationships with family, friends and peers? (Social Health)
-Manage their feelings and behaviors, cope effectively with stress, and adapt to change? (Emotional Health)
-Have an inner peace and contentment with who they are and their current situation? (Spiritual Health)
-Develop skills and knowledge to be used later in life, while stimulating creativity and improving decision-making ability? (Mental Health)
-Participate in physical activity, one of the most effective ways to improve and maintain health? (Physical Health)
…Then this uniquely all-encompassing unit is for you!
